Skip to main content
Clever Ops - AI Business Automation Australia
QuickBooks + Square

QuickBooks to Square Integration - Built by Harvard-educated Experts

With 12+ of integration experience and 98% client retention, Clever Ops builds QuickBooks to Square integrations that mid-market Australian businesses can depend on.

8+ hours/week
Saved weekly
2 weeks
Setup time
12+
Years experience
One-way
Sync direction

Why Connect QuickBooks to Square?

Square adds complexity: account holds and fund freezes have been reported, particularly for new accounts or businesses with high transaction volumes or unusual patterns

QuickBooks uses a REST API while Square uses REST + Webhook, requiring careful middleware to translate data formats between the two platforms

Manually copying data between QuickBooks and Square wastes hours every week that could be spent on revenue-generating work

New team members take longer to onboard because they must learn manual workarounds to keep QuickBooks and Square aligned

Online orders in QuickBooks and in-store inventory in Square are never in sync, frustrating customers

Invoice and payment data is re-entered between QuickBooks and Square manually, doubling the work and risking GST errors at month-end

Customers in QuickBooks and customers in Square drift out of sync, leading to outdated details on invoices, emails, and reports

How We Help

With 12+ helping mid-market Australian businesses, we have built dozens of integrations between accounting & finance and payments platforms. Connecting QuickBooks to Square is a proven workflow we deploy in 2 weeks. On the technical side, QuickBooks uses a REST API with OAuth authentication, which our team handles as part of the build.

Real-Time Visibility Across Teams

When a record updates in QuickBooks, every team member working in Square sees the change instantly. No lag, no stale dashboards, no conflicting reports.

Unified Customers Across Both Platforms

Customers in QuickBooks and customers in Square stay perfectly aligned. Every update, whether it is a new phone number, email change, or company association, is reflected in both systems within seconds.

Faster Invoicing, Fewer Errors

Invoices flow between QuickBooks and Square automatically with correct line items, GST rates, and payment terms. Month-end closes become predictable, and reconciliation discrepancies disappear.

Custom-Built for Your Workflow

Unlike generic connectors, we build integrations tailored to how your business actually uses QuickBooks and Square. Custom field mappings, business rules, and error handling included.

QuickBooks to Square Use Cases

1

Auto-generate QuickBooks invoices from Square

When orders are completed in Square, an invoice is automatically created in QuickBooks with the correct contact, line items, GST rates, and payment terms. Eliminates the delay between finishing work and sending the invoice.

2

Automated error handling and retry for QuickBooks/Square sync

When a sync between QuickBooks and Square fails due to a rate limit, network issue, or validation error, the integration retries automatically with exponential backoff. Your team is alerted only when intervention is genuinely needed.

3

Sync QuickBooks customers to Square customers

When a customer is created or updated in QuickBooks, the corresponding customer record in Square is automatically created or updated. Contact details, company associations, and custom fields are all mapped.

4

Scheduled reconciliation between QuickBooks and Square

A daily or weekly reconciliation job compares records across both platforms, flags discrepancies, and generates a mismatch report. Catches sync gaps before they become accounting headaches.

Data Mapping

How data flows between QuickBooks and Square

QuickBooksSquareNotes
QuickBooks Customers -> IdSquare Customers -> idUnique identifier stored as cross-reference for record linking
QuickBooks Invoices -> IdSquare Payments -> idUnique identifier stored as cross-reference for record linking
QuickBooks Record IDsSquare External ReferencesCross-reference identifiers stored on both records for bidirectional lookups and deduplication
QuickBooks TimestampsSquare Audit LogCreated and modified timestamps preserved for sync conflict resolution and compliance
QuickBooks Owner/AssigneeSquare Owner/AssigneeRecord ownership mapped between platforms using email address as the matching key
QuickBooks CustomersSquare CustomersCustomers records synchronised when created or updated in either platform
QuickBooks ExpensesSquare Custom FieldsExpenses data from QuickBooks stored in Square custom fields for reference
QuickBooks PaymentsSquare PaymentsPayments records synchronised when created or updated in either platform
QuickBooks BillsSquare Custom FieldsBills data from QuickBooks stored in Square custom fields for reference
QuickBooks InvoicesSquare Custom FieldsInvoices data from QuickBooks stored in Square custom fields for reference

QuickBooks + Square Integration FAQ

Yes, every integration includes 3 months of post-launch support. We monitor sync health, troubleshoot issues, and make adjustments as your workflow evolves. Ongoing maintenance plans are available for businesses that want continuous optimisation.

Our integrations include retry logic and error queuing. If Square is temporarily down, changes are queued and replayed once the system recovers. You will receive alerts for any sync failures that need attention. No data is lost during outages.

Yes. All data is transferred over encrypted connections (TLS/SSL). We follow least-privilege API access, using OAuth 2.0 authentication with scoped permissions, never store credentials in plain text, and log all sync activity for audit purposes. For Australian businesses with compliance requirements, we can implement additional safeguards.

We use a combination of direct REST API connections and automation platforms like Make, Zapier, or n8n, depending on your requirements and budget. For complex workflows, we build custom middleware. The right approach depends on your volume, sync frequency, and business rules.

Absolutely. Custom field mapping is a core part of every integration we build. Whether it is custom properties in QuickBooks or user-defined fields in Square, we map them precisely to your requirements. We can also transform data formats, apply business rules, and handle conditional mappings.

Integration pricing depends on complexity, including the number of data objects synced (contacts, invoices), sync direction, custom business rules, and volume. Most QuickBooks to Square integrations fall within our standard integration tier. Book a free assessment to get a specific quote for your requirements.

Yes. We have built integrations for Retail & E-commerce businesses that rely on both QuickBooks and Square. The integration is customised to your industry-specific workflows, data structures, and compliance requirements. Book Free Assessment to discuss your specific needs.

Ready to Connect QuickBooks to Square?

Join 50+ businesses already saving time with Clever Ops integrations.